About

Playback Festival 2018 brings together the work of over 300 emerging artists in one interactive exhibition of short experimental films, alongside five days of screenings, live spoken word performances, discussions, pitching opportunities and practical workshops. All entirely free to attend.

Premiering 95 short films alongside award-winning works, the Playback exhibition features work made by artists aged 16-24 with Channel 4 Random Acts. Watch rolling projections or select what you want to see on one of ten interactive screens.

Exploring ideas and issues pertinent to the film industry, spotlighting new work with premiere screenings and opening up doors for aspiring talent, the festival’s events are open to filmmakers and film viewers alike.

Playback and Resident Advisor have offered established and aspiring artist filmmakers aged 16-24 the opportunity to pitch an idea for a commission to produce an experimental short film about electronic music.

Playback Festival 2018 is the culmination of a year-long tour of the Playback exhibition that travelled the length and breadth of the country, travelling to 20 arts venues from Newcastle to Plymouth and was visited by over 30,000 people.

With 95 new short films added to the exhibition, we are back at the ICA for the last stop on the tour and a celebration of artist film and creativity.

All films in the Playback exhibition were made by artists aged 16-24 as part of Channel 4 Random Acts and funded by Arts Council England
